Introduction to the Initiative
HYBE Latin America has officially launched a pivotal project on August 14, 2025, aiming to reshape the global music market. This initiative signifies a new chapter in music production and cultural exchange, showcasing local talent while fostering international collaborations.
Key Events Surrounding the Launch
The project is set against the backdrop of ongoing activities such as the first local band audition program, “Pase a la Fama,” and the fan experience exhibition known as “HYBE Experience.” These programs have reported high ticket sales, indicating strong public interest and engagement.
On the same day, an exclusive event titled “The Drop” was held, attended by over 150 representatives from major global brands and around 100 media personnel. This event aimed to provide insight into HYBE Latin America’s artists and production capabilities, creating a buzz in the music industry.
Key Figures in the Project
Several notable figures are involved in this groundbreaking initiative:
- **Kenny Ortega**, renowned for his work on "High School Musical" and "Descendants," serves as Art Director for the project.
- **Johnny Goldstein**, a music producer known for collaborations with Shakira, BTS j-hope, and ENHYPEN, brings his extensive expertise to the project.
- **RAab Stevenson**, a vocal coach who has worked with Justin Timberlake, Rihanna, and SZA, adds his talents to enhance the participants' performances.
- **Jaime Escallón**, recognized for producing shows like "X Factor" and "Survivor," is also a key figure in this initiative.
- **Lucas Jaramillo** serves as a producer, while **Alejandro Bernal**, an Emmy Award-winning director, contributes his vision to the project.
- **Kwon Aeyoung**, head of Training and Development at HYBE Latin America, plays a crucial role in nurturing talent throughout the program.
